Frequently Asked Questions about 2 Bedroom Marina Del Rey Apartments

What is the Cheapest apartment in Marina Del Rey with 2 Bedroom?

Currently the most affordable 2 Bedroom in Marina Del Rey is at 4714 Slauson Ave listed at $2,250.

How much is the average rent for a 2 Bedroom Marina Del Rey Apartment?

The average rent for a 2 Bedroom Apartment in Marina Del Rey is $4,174.

What is the largest available 2 Bedroom Marina Del Rey Apartment for rent?

Today's apartment with the most square footage in Marina Del Rey is a 1,868 square feet unit starting from $6,800 at Villa Del Mar.

What is the average size for Marina Del Rey 2 Bedroom Apartments for rent?

The average size for a 2 Bedroom rental in Marina Del Rey is currently 1,239 sq ft.
